SOS Children’s Villages Association of Zimbabwe is a member of SOS International – a worldwide children’s social welfare organization, providing vulnerable children without homes with a family home and educational opportunities as well as strengthening families to reduce poverty. We have a presence in Wedza, Bindura, Shamva, and Bulawayo.

We are looking for Work Related Learning Interns for one year of Volunteerism in the family strengthening Program – Bulawayo Location.

DUTIES

Volunteers will have an opportunity to give back to the community while gaining exposure to the practical application of knowledge and developing relevant skills and establishing professional networks in programming.

The Intern will, under the supervision and training of the Livelihood Programme Officer support and assist the Family Strengthening Programming team with providing technical expertise to community-based partners, community groups, young people, and caregivers in the area of livelihoods/economic empowerment.
He/she will be responsible for supporting economic empowerment initiatives at individual, family, and community levels.
The role entails working closely with community-based partners, government, CSOs, business corporates, faith-based institutions/NGOs, traditional leadership, etc. to enhance sustainable economic empowerment at individual, family, and community levels.
